Gal Amiram is an artist and photographer based in Los Angeles. Amiram's work examines how vision and visuality erase and make invisible the legacies of settler-colonialism, especially in Israel and Palestine.
Amiram holds an MFA from ArtCenter College of Design (2017) and a BFA from Shenkar College (2013). She showed her work at venues such as the Los Angeles Municipal Art Gallery, The Israeli Center for Digital Art, and the American Jewish University. She won numerous excellence awards, including the Israeli Ministry of Culture Emerging Artist award (2019), Artis residency grant (2018, 2021), and was nominated for the Rema Hort Mann Emerging Artist Grant (2019). Amiram received multiple fellowships as an artist-in-resident at venues such as The Vermont Studio Center (2018) and MOCA Tucson (2019).
